The sequence be of price importance for the Material Tax Classification.
However for the Customer Master, the Condition types are taken in
Ascending order. So it's better if you can take all condition types into
consideration, arrange then in ascending order and then finally assign
sequence so that your material master and customer master will be in sync
with the tax Classification code.

Now if you want to maintain condition types

the sequence number will be the corresponding Tax Cust 1 , Tax Mat 1 and
Tax Cust 2 and tax mat 2. hope this reply would have helped your query

Subject: How the Tax Classification Material and Customer Will Play in Role if Four Different Tax Categories are Maintained Per Customer

Find the below Change view "Taxes:Tax Category by country":overview

COUNTRY DESCRIPTION SEQ TAX CATEGORY NAME
IN India 1 JIVC IN A/R CST Payable
IN India 2 JIVP IN A/R VAT Payable
IN India 3 JSVD Service Tax
IN India 4 JEC3 IN Ecess on Serv tax

Suppose if the sequence is 3 means,whether system will consider sequence as tax classification customer 2,tax classification material 2.

What is the use of creating 4 tax category per material or it is better to have one tax category maintain every thing based on condition record.
